Sandbox uses an in-memory broker and is safe for destructive testing. Staging mirrors production topology but at one-tenth the worker count, which is why backlog alerts there are informational only. Production workers scale between four and forty based on queue depth, with a dead-letter topic reviewed each Friday.

For this week's sync, please review the production settings, since they changed after the resize incident. The current values are below.

config for kadug-yahop:
quenwyn:
  pin: 2459
  metrics_host: metrics.quenwyn.lumicsys.internal
  tenant: julax
  seal: seal_0d5ead96

Quick heads-up for anyone booking visitors: the lifts at Quayle House are down for maintenance most weekends this month, so guests will need the east stairwell. It's badge-controlled, so plan to escort them. If you can't be there in person, the stairwell door accepts the team pass code below.

badge for kajof-tawif: bdg-MPI-3

Feed — Key Material Verification.** Before sealing the ceremony envelope, confirm that the Pinewharf occupancy feed for the Coral Terrace garage is publishing live stall counts and that the signing key you just generated validates a sample payload end to end. As the attending contractor, read the fingerprint aloud, have both witnesses initial the ledger, and do not proceed until the test payload verifies cleanly. Once verification succeeds, the ceremony lead will dictate the recovery passphrase for you to record directly below this line.

vault phrase of tagag-yadup = ralys-caseth-novys-istael

# Ledgerpane Environments

Ledgerpane, our audit-log viewer, runs in three environments: dev, staging, and prod. Dev points at a synthetic log corpus; staging mirrors prod with a one-hour ingest delay; prod reads live streams. Retention and masking rules differ per environment, so always confirm which one you're in. The staging environment currently runs with these settings:

deployment values, bahop-tahog:
[kasvan]
port = 11211
team = kasdor
host = kasvan.orvexforge.example
region = lower-3
access_code = ac_76e68d
timeout_ms = 2000